Do you enjoy Sudoku, riddles, and logic games? Station Logic transforms classic deduction into puzzles set on a space station. Your mission is to place each crew member in the correct square using only the clues.
Each scenario features a board divided into zones, with objects, blocked squares, and a peculiar crew of humans, androids, and alien species. Read carefully, eliminate impossible positions, and combine the clues until you find the unique solution.
The basic rule is simple: there can be no more than one character in each row or column. But the challenges incorporate relationships between characters, occupancy limits, incompatible species, objects, and zones. As in Sudoku, every detail counts; here, numbers are replaced by characters, scenarios, and a story.
Combine various testimonies, eliminate impossible positions, and use the relationships between rows, columns, rooms, and objects to solve each case.
